   void	rte_vhost_log_write (int vid, uint64_t addr, uint64_t len)
       Log the memory write start with given address.

       This function only need be invoked when the live	migration starts.
       Therefore, we won't need	call it	at all in the most of time. For	making
       the performance impact be minimum, it's suggested to do a check before
       calling it:

	  if (unlikely(RTE_VHOST_NEED_LOG(features)))
		  rte_vhost_log_write(vid, addr, len);

       Parameters
	   vid vhost device ID
	   addr	the starting address for write (in guest physical address
	   space)
	   len the length to write

   void	rte_vhost_log_used_vring (int vid, uint16_t vring_idx, uint64_t
       offset, uint64_t	len)
       Log the used ring update	start at given offset.

       Same as rte_vhost_log_write, it's suggested to do a check before
       calling it:

	  if (unlikely(RTE_VHOST_NEED_LOG(features)))
		  rte_vhost_log_used_vring(vid,	vring_idx, offset, len);

       Parameters
	   vid vhost device ID
	   vring_idx the vring index
	   offset the offset inside the	used ring
	   len the length to write

   uint16_t   rte_vhost_enqueue_burst  (int  vid,  uint16_t  queue_id,	struct
       rte_mbuf	** pkts, uint16_t count)
       This function adds buffers to the virtio	devices	RX virtqueue.  Buffers
       can  be received	from the physical port or from another virtual device.
       A packet	count is returned to indicate the number of packets that  were
       successfully added to the RX queue.

       Parameters
	   vid vhost device ID
	   queue_id virtio queue index in mq case
	   pkts	array to contain packets to be enqueued
	   count packets num to	be enqueued

       Returns
	   num of packets enqueued

   uint16_t   rte_vhost_dequeue_burst  (int  vid,  uint16_t  queue_id,	struct
       rte_mempool * mbuf_pool,	struct rte_mbuf	** pkts, uint16_t count)
       This function gets guest	buffers	from the virtio	device	TX  virtqueue,
       construct  host	mbufs,	copies	guest buffer content to	host mbufs and
       store them in pkts to be	processed.

       Parameters
	   vid vhost device ID
	   queue_id virtio queue index in mq case
	   mbuf_pool mbuf_pool where host mbuf is allocated.
	   pkts	array to contain packets to be dequeued
	   count packets num to	be dequeued

       Returns
	   num of packets dequeued

   int rte_vhost_get_mem_table (int vid, struct	rte_vhost_memory ** mem)
       Get guest mem table: a list of memory regions.

       An rte_vhost_vhost_memory object	will be	allocated internally, to  hold
       the   guest   memory   regions.	 Application   should	free   it   at
       destroy_device()	callback.

       Parameters
	   vid vhost device ID
	   mem To store	the returned mem regions

       Returns
	   0 on	success, -1 on failure

   int rte_vhost_vring_call (int vid, uint16_t vring_idx)
       Notify the guest	that used descriptors have been	added  to  the	vring.
       This function acts as a memory barrier.

       Parameters
	   vid vhost device ID
	   vring_idx vring index

       Returns
	   0 on	success, -1 on failure

   int rte_vhost_vring_call_nonblock (int vid, uint16_t	vring_idx)
       Notify  the  guest  that	used descriptors have been added to the	vring.
       This function acts as a	memory	barrier.  This	function  will	return
       -EAGAIN	when vq's access lock is held by other thread, user should try
       again later.

       Parameters
	   vid vhost device ID
	   vring_idx vring index

       Returns
	   0 on	success, -1 on failure,	-EAGAIN	for another retry

   int rte_vhost_vring_stats_get_names (int  vid,  uint16_t  queue_id,	struct
       rte_vhost_stat_name * name, unsigned int	size)
       Retrieve	names of statistics of a Vhost virtqueue.

       There is	an assumption that 'stat_names'	and 'stats' arrays are matched
       by array	index: stats_names[i].name => stats[i].value

       Parameters
	   vid vhost device ID
	   queue_id vhost queue	index
	   name	 array of at least size	elements to be filled. If set to NULL,
	   the function	returns	the required number of elements.
	   size	The number of elements in stats_names array.

       Returns

	    Success if	greater	than 0 and lower or equal to size. The	return
	     value indicates the number	of elements filled in the names	array.

	    Failure  if  greater  than	 size.	The return value indicates the
	     number of elements	the  names  array  that	 should	 be  given  to
	     succeed.

	    Failure if	lower than 0. The device ID or queue ID	is invalid or

        statistics collection is not enabled.

   int	 rte_vhost_vring_stats_get   (int   vid,   uint16_t  queue_id,	struct
       rte_vhost_stat *	stats, unsigned	int n)
       Retrieve	statistics of a	Vhost virtqueue.

       There is	an assumption that 'stat_names'	and 'stats' arrays are matched
       by array	index: stats_names[i].name => stats[i].value

       Parameters
	   vid vhost device ID
	   queue_id vhost queue	index
	   stats A pointer to a	table of structure of type  rte_vhost_stat  to
	   be filled with virtqueue statistics ids and values.
	   n The number	of elements in stats array.

       Returns

	    Success  if  greater  than	 0 and lower or	equal to n. The	return
	     value indicates the number	of elements filled in the stats	array.

	    Failure if	greater	than n.	The return value indicates the	number
	     of	elements the stats array that should be	given to succeed.

	    Failure if	lower than 0. The device ID or queue ID	is invalid, or
	     statistics	collection is not enabled.
